Applied Natya Therapy Training Program

Applied Natya Therapy is a unique and powerful integration of ancient Indian wisdom with modern therapeutic techniques. Based on the Holy Natya Shastra, it is a program meant to employ movement, rhythm, expression, and storytelling in order to overcome emotional, psychological and behavioral issues. Students are exposed to the experience of using the power of performing arts as means of healing and transformation through a systematically planned learning process sequentially.

The course is suitable to a therapist, healer, educator, dancer, counselor or anyone with the interest to dive into the relationship between movement and therapy. Level - I : Introduction to Natya Shastra 

​

  • History and Origin

  • Relevance and need for Natya

  • 4 Principles Natya Shastra

  • The division of the body movements

  • Major Limbs movements and usage

  • Charis

  • Introduction to rhythms and movements

  • Deepening techniques

​

Duration : 15 hours minimum

Certification : "Natya Therapist Level - I"

Prerequisite : None

​

Level - II : Advance Techniques & Movements

​

  • Karnas

  • Use of words and sounds

  • Concepts of Story

  • Introduction to elements of Hypnotherapy and trance in Natya Shastra

  • Fear & Phobia Management

  • Emotional Empowerment through myths and archetypes

​

Duration : 25 hours minimum

Certificate : "Advance Techniques & Modalities in Applied Natya Therapy"

Prerequisite : Level - I

​

Level - III : Advance Level

​

  • Saatvika – Body of Emotions

  • Understanding Rasa Theory

  • Emotional Tool Box

  • Counselling & Interview techniques

  • Concentration Bank

  • Self Esteem

  • Eating Disorders – Anorexia & Bulimia

  • Substance Abuse – Alcohol & Drugs

  • General Self Improvement

  • Habit Control – Smoking / Alcohol

  • Creating Movement Bank

 

Duration : 25 hours minimum

Certificate : "Master Natya Therapist"

Prerequisite : Level - II

​

Internship Program

​

Work with the qualified ANT practitioners and get practical hands on experience
Participate in workshops & therapy sessions

​

Certificate : "Experience as Natya Therapist Intern"
Duration : 160 hours over minimum of 2 months
